Output efb1ddfb5a04de169ee7d22c94be30dc7514d766f2c21d324b366a5f2ecac5ec:0

value
1357125
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 941dfd52222a00f3b1a5b0129e810f3fc168bb58 OP_EQUALVERIFY OP_CHECKSIG
address
1EWAw6pNh7rhpK78UehFxvPeXti76V4ggH
transaction
efb1ddfb5a04de169ee7d22c94be30dc7514d766f2c21d324b366a5f2ecac5ec
confirmations
406397
spent
true